Lighting Up the World: Nikola Tesla

It’s time to learn about one of the most brilliant scientists to ever live, Nikola Tesla. Through his powerful imagination and skill, Tesla developed alternating current and helped usher in a new era of electricity. From his laboratory in Colorado, he worked on wireless electricity and wowed the public with his fantastic displays of electrical energy using giant coils. Another victory in battle to save Westminster's gas lamps: Four historic streetlights get listed status after long-running campaign to stop them being converted to LED replicas | Daily

Another victory in battle to save Westminster's gas lamps: Four historic streetlights get listed status after long-running campaign to stop them being converted to LED replicas | Daily | Lighting in history | Scoop.it
The four lamps, which have been granted Grade-II listed status, stand on Russell Street in Covent Garden and were installed in the area in 1910 to mark the beginning of King George V 's reign.

Discover the History of Gas Street Lights

Learn about the fascinating history of gas street lights, a significant innovation in urban infrastructure that started in the early 1800s. Discover how gas street lights quickly spread across Europe and North America, improving nighttime visibility in cities like London and Paris. Find out how these iconic features of historic neighborhoods were often preserved for nostalgia.
